Zelenskyy to Munich leaders: We need weapons quickly to beat ‘Goliath’ Russia

photo


Go Back

What do you think?

367 Points
Upvote Downvote

Leave a Reply

      How MI5 caught UK embassy spy selling secrets to Russia

      James Webb Space Telescope spies baby stars dancing in gas and dust